What is a Bedside Cot?

A bedside Cot Beds With Drawers, likewise referred to as a co-sleeper or side sleeper, is a type of crib that is created to connect securely to the side of the parent’s bed. It enables easy access to the baby throughout the night while offering a different sleeping space. This design supports safe sleep practices while assisting in nighttime feeding and reassuring.

Advantages of a Bedside Cot

1. Promotes Safe Sleep

Bedside cots abide by safe sleep standards as the infant has its own sleeping space. This separation decreases the threat of suffocation and overheating, which prevail worry about conventional co-sleeping arrangements.

2. Improves Bonding

Having a bedside Cot With Drawer Underneath allows parents to react rapidly to their baby’s requirements throughout the night. This distance can enhance the parent-child bond and motivate an emotional connection.

3. Facilitates Nighttime Feeding

For breastfeeding moms, bedside cots provide the ideal option for nighttime feedings without the requirement to totally wake up or rise.

4. Reduces Stress

The close range permits parents to feel more at ease, understanding they can examine their baby without rising. This arrangement can cause a more relaxing sleep for both the moms and dad and the kid.

5. Versatile Use

Lots of bedside cots can transform into standalone cribs, making them a long-term investment in your child’s sleeping arrangements. They can frequently be used until the kid is around 6-12 months old, depending upon the specific model.

Factors to consider When Choosing a Bedside Cot

When buying a bedside cot, it is necessary to consider various elements:

1. Safety Standards

Ensure that the cot with Drawers underneath complies with regional security guidelines. Try to find brand names that have been tested and accredited for safety.

2. Bed mattress Quality

The quality of the bed mattress is vital for the health and comfort of the baby. A firm, helpful mattress is essential to prevent issues such as SIDS (Sudden Infant Death Syndrome).

3. Budget plan

Bedside cots can be found in a series of rates. Set a spending plan and consider the very best value for the features you require.

4. Size and Space

Make certain to inspect the measurements of the cot and guarantee that it fits well next to your bed. If space is a concern, choose a design that is easily portable or foldable.

5. Ease of Assembly

Some cots are more complicated to put together than others. Look for designs that are user-friendly, specifically if you expect moving the cot more than when.

Often Asked Questions

1. Are bedside cots safe for newborns?

Yes, bedside cots are developed to offer a safe sleeping environment for newborns, offered they fulfill security standards and are set up properly.

2. At what age can my baby transition from a bedside cot?

Typically, babies can use bedside cots until they are about 6-12 months old or until they can pull themselves up or roll over. Constantly describe the manufacturer’s standards.

3. Can bedside cots be utilized for taking a trip?

Many bedside cots are portable and collapsible, making them ideal for travel. However, ensure that the specific design you choose is developed for easy transport.

4. How do I ensure the bedside cot is safe to my bed?

Follow the producer’s guidelines carefully for connecting the cot to your bed. The majority of designs have mechanisms to secure them tightly.

5. Can I use a routine crib instead of a bedside cot?

While a regular crib provides a safe sleeping space, it does not supply the same convenience for nighttime access and bonding that bedside Cots With Drawers do.
